The First Stop: Hawa Mahal
The Hawa Mahal is undoubtedly Jaipur’s most iconic façade. Built from red and pink sandstone, it’s famous for its honeycomb façade with 953 small windows, designed to allow royal women to observe street life discreetly. We loved the way our guide explained its history and architectural features, making it more than just a photo stop. Many travelers note that the 30-minute guided visit helps make sense of its significance beyond just a pretty façade.
Amber Fort: Majestic Hilltop Fortress
Next is the Amber Fort, perched atop a hill about 11 kilometers from the city center. This UNESCO World Heritage site is a sprawling complex of palaces, courtyards, and temples, made from yellow sandstone and marble. We appreciated the guided tour, which provided historical context about the Rajput rulers and the fort’s strategic importance.
The steep ascent can be experienced via a traditional elephant ride—though many prefer to walk or take a jeep, especially during busy times. A brief photo stop at Jal Mahal, or the Water Palace, offers a picturesque pause. Set in the middle of Man Sagar Lake, the palace appears to float on the water, especially beautiful at sunrise or sunset. While you can’t go inside, the view is stunning, and many travelers enjoy snapping photos from the roadside.

City Palace and Jantar Mantar
Post-lunch, the tour heads into the heart of Jaipur to visit the City Palace, the former royal residence, now a museum showcasing royal artifacts, textiles, and architecture. The guided explanation here helps you appreciate the blend of Mughal and Rajasthani styles.
Next, optional but highly recommended, is the Jantar Mantar, an 18th-century astronomical observatory with about 20 fixed instruments. Many guests find it fascinating to see the early scientific tools used to measure time and celestial movements, and from reviews, guides seem adept at sharing stories behind these ancient devices.
